Job Summary:

We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Site QA/AT (Quality Assurance / Acceptance Testing) Lead to oversee and ensure quality standards and acceptance protocols at telecom/infrastructure sites.

The ideal candidate will lead on-site audits, supervise AT processes, and ensure compliance with client and regulatory specifications.

This role requires hands-on field experience, technical knowledge, and strong coordination skills. Key Responsibilities:

• Lead Quality Assurance and Acceptance Testing activities at various project sites. • Conduct site inspections, quality audits, and compliance checks as per company and client standards.

• Coordinate with project managers, field engineers, and subcontractors to ensure work quality and readiness for AT. • Prepare and validate AT reports, punch lists, and final documentation for handover. • Ensure all installation work aligns with technical drawings, specifications, and safety guidelines. • Identify non-conformities and drive corrective and preventive actions. • Manage acceptance timelines and ensure timely sign-offs from stakeholders.

• Train and guide QA/AT teams and support quality process improvements. Required Qualifications & Skills:

• Bachelor’s Degree/Diploma in Engineering (Telecom/Electronics/Electrical/Civil). • Minimum 5 years of experience in site QA/AT in telecom or infrastructure projects. • In-depth knowledge of site quality checks, AT procedures, and documentation standards. • Familiarity with telecom site components (BTS, MW, RF, power systems) and civil work.

•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ills. • Ability to work independently and travel to multiple site locations.
